黑狐家游戏

阿里云服务器添加FTP,搭建高效安全的文件传输环境,阿里云服务器添加网卡

欧气 1 0

本文目录导读:

  1. 准备工作
  2. 安装FTP服务器软件
  3. 配置防火墙和安全组
  4. 测试FTP连接
  5. 进一步优化与监控

在当今数字化时代,文件的便捷传输和共享显得尤为重要,对于企业和开发者而言,能够快速、安全地在服务器之间传输大量数据至关重要,FTP(File Transfer Protocol)作为一种广泛使用的网络协议,为这种需求提供了完美的解决方案,本文将详细介绍如何在阿里云服务器上成功部署FTP服务,确保您的文件传输既高效又安全。

准备工作

1 购买阿里云服务器

您需要在阿里云平台上购买一台服务器,选择合适的实例类型和配置,以确保能够满足您的业务需求,通常情况下,ECS(Elastic Compute Service)是较为常见的选择。

2 登录阿里云控制台

完成购买后,登录阿里云控制台,找到已购买的ECS实例并进行管理。

安装FTP服务器软件

1 选择FTP服务器软件

目前市面上有许多优秀的FTP服务器软件,如vsftpd、proftpd等,这里以vsftpd为例进行说明。

阿里云服务器添加FTP,搭建高效安全的文件传输环境,阿里云服务器添加网卡

图片来源于网络,如有侵权联系删除

下载与安装

  • 打开ECS实例的控制台,进入“系统设置”或类似选项卡,点击“远程连接”,使用SSH工具连接到服务器。
  • 在终端中运行以下命令来安装vsftpd:
    sudo apt-get update
    sudo apt-get install vsftpd

2 配置FTP服务器

编辑配置文件

打开vsftpd的主配置文件/etc/vsftpd.conf,对其进行必要的修改:

  • 启用匿名访问:
    anonymous_enable=YES
  • 允许本地用户访问:
    local_enable=YES
  • 设置允许的最大并发连接数:
    max_concurrent_per_ip=10
  • 禁止写入操作(可选):
    write_enable=NO
  • 设置日志记录路径:
    xferlog_file=/var/log/xferlog

保存并关闭文件。

重启FTP服务

执行以下命令重启FTP服务:

sudo systemctl restart vsftpd

配置防火墙和安全组

为了确保FTP服务的安全性,需要对防火墙和安全组进行适当配置。

1 配置防火墙

在阿里云控制台中,进入“网络安全”>“安全组”,找到对应的服务器安全组,添加入站规则,允许端口21(FTP默认端口)的数据流入。

2 安全组策略

同样地,在安全组中添加出站规则,允许端口21的数据流出,这样可以有效防止外部攻击者通过未授权的方式访问FTP服务。

测试FTP连接

完成上述步骤后,可以通过客户端软件测试FTP连接是否正常,可以使用WinSCP等图形化界面客户端或者使用命令行工具如lftp进行测试。

阿里云服务器添加FTP,搭建高效安全的文件传输环境,阿里云服务器添加网卡

图片来源于网络,如有侵权联系删除

使用WinSCP

  • 在WinSCP中输入FTP服务器的IP地址和端口号(默认为21),然后输入用户名和密码进行连接。
  • 如果一切顺利,应该可以成功建立FTP会话,并在左侧看到服务器上的目录结构。

使用命令行工具

  • 使用lftp命令测试连接:
    lftp ftp://username:password@server_ip

    替换usernamepasswordserver_ip为你自己的信息。

进一步优化与监控

为了提高FTP服务的性能和安全性,还可以考虑以下几个方面的优化和监控:

1 监控FTP流量

使用阿里云的监控服务对FTP服务器的流量进行实时监控,以便及时发现潜在的安全威胁。

2 定期备份配置文件

定期备份vsftpd的配置文件,以防意外情况导致配置丢失。

3 更新软件版本

及时更新FTP服务器软件到最新版本,以获取最新的安全补丁和功能改进。

通过以上步骤,您可以在阿里云服务器上成功部署FTP服务,实现高效的文件传输和管理,通过合理配置防火墙和安全组等措施,可以有效提升系统的安全性,保障数据的保密性和完整性,随着技术的不断进步,相信未来会有更多创新的技术和方法来进一步提升我们的工作效率和数据保护能力。

标签: #阿里云服务器添加ftp

黑狐家游戏
  • 评论列表

留言评论